    Abstract: A card edge connector includes: a connector base having a card slot and plural terminals; a latch located at one end of the connector base for locking a card; and a releasing member. The releasing member includes two levers and a moving member, the levers are connected with the connector base in a pivoting manner, a first end of the lever is connected with the latch and an opposite second end of the lever is coupled to the moving member, wherein when the card is inserted into the slot and presses against the moving member downwards, the moving member drives the second ends of the levers to move downward, resulting in the first ends moving upwards to push the latch to lock with the card, and when the card is pulled out the moving member resets and drives the levers to release the latch from the card.

    Abstract: A conjugate cam reducer includes input and output units disposed at two opposite sides of a transmission unit along an output axis. The transmission unit includes input-side and output-side cam discs having first and second grooved surfaces. The input unit includes an input disc having a plurality of first receiving grooves registered with the first grooved surfaces to receive input rollers, and an eccentric shaft rotated to drive rotation of the transmission unit in an eccentric cam motion. The output unit includes an output disc having an inner peripheral wall which engages with the output-side cam disc, and a plurality of second receiving grooves which are registered with the second grooves to receive output rollers. An outer diameter of each first toothed surface and an outer diameter of each second toothed surface is gradually increased along a direction parallel to the output axis.

    Abstract: An optical adhesive film structure having an alignment function is provided. The optical adhesive film structure includes an optical adhesive layer and a release film. The release film is disposed on the optical adhesive layer. A first film surface of the release film facing away from the optical adhesive layer has a plurality of marks. The marks are recessed into the release film relative to the first film surface and do not run through the release film. A stitching display module and a manufacturing method of the stitching display module are also provided.

    Abstract: A semiconductor device includes a first conductive layer, a second conductive layer, a third conductive layer, a first organic layer, a first inorganic layer and a first silicon-containing layer. The third conductive layer is disposed between and electrically isolated from the first conductive layer and the second conductive layer. The first organic layer continuously covers the first conductive layer and the third conductive layer. The first inorganic layer is disposed over the first organic layer. The first silicon-containing layer is inserted between the first organic layer and the first inorganic layer, wherein the second conductive layer is disposed on and disposed in the first organic layer, the first silicon-containing layer and the first inorganic layer, to electrically connect to the first conductive layer.

    Abstract: A handheld device workout coach system includes: at least a handheld device installed therein with a coaching program and having a near field communication (NFC) module and a ID recognition data; at least a fitness device having a master control unit, a near field communication (NFC) module corresponding in position and function to the master control unit, and a platform; and a server stored therein with workout prescriptions downloadable by the at least a handheld device and available to the coaching program. The master control unit has an equipment recognition data. The handheld device and the fitness device get connected by near field communication (NFC) technology as soon as the handheld device is positioned on the platform of the fitness device and recognize each other to thereby execute the coaching program instantly and automatically, such that a corresponding one of the workout prescriptions instructs a user to take exercise.

    Abstract: A system integrating machine vision, interactive module and rehabilitation equipment primarily comprises a rehabilitation equipment, at least one image-capture device for continuously capturing images of specific limbs or a trunk of a user operating the rehabilitation equipment so as to generate digital image data, and a machine vision recognition unit for processing the digital image data into characteristic image data that can be analyzed and applied by a host computer belonging to the machine vision recognition unit. Then, the host computer can transform the characteristic image data into direction signals and velocity signals with respect to movements of the user's limbs and trunk and afterward output the signals to an interactive module.

    Abstract: The present invention discloses a dual-shaft hinge module for an interactive training apparatus. The dual-shaft hinge module comprises a first shaft assembly and a second shaft assembly, which orthogonally intersect and are positioned at a shaft seat. The first shaft assembly and the second shaft assembly can be controlled by a main post to rotated clockwise or anticlockwise against axes thereof. A first sensing and the second sensing units sense rotational directions and angles of the first and the second shaft assemblies to generate signals accordingly. The signals are then transmitted to an interactive device.
